Time the record covers
At most 790 thousand years on record.
Every occurrence read is dated to somewhere between 245.19 Mya and 244.4 Mya, and nothing in the dating separates them, so that window is what the record shows rather than a span.
2 occurrences of Angustisulcites grandis on record, most of them in the Middle Triassic. Bar height is expected occurrences, not a count: each fossil is spread across the span it is dated to, so a tall narrow bar means tight dating and a low wide one means loose.
